Spicy Korean Chicken Thighs with Garlic Sesame Sauce

Description

A flavorful dish featuring tender chicken thighs marinated in a spicy Korean-inspired sauce with a garlic sesame finish.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 boneless, skinless chicken thighs
  • 3 tbsp gochujang (Korean red pepper paste)
  • 2 tbsp soy sauce
  • 1 tbsp honey
  • 1 tbsp rice vinegar
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tbsp sesame oil
  • 1 tsp grated ginger
  • 1 tbsp toasted sesame seeds
  • 2 green onions, sliced
  • 1 tbsp vegetable oil

Instructions

  1. In a bowl, mix gochujang, soy sauce, honey, rice vinegar, garlic, and ginger to make the marinade.
  2. Coat chicken thighs evenly with the marinade and let sit for 30 minutes.
  3. Heat vegetable oil in a pan over medium-high heat.
  4. Cook chicken for 6-7 minutes per side until fully cooked.
  5. Drizzle with sesame oil and sprinkle sesame seeds and green onions before serving.

Notes

  • Adjust gochujang for more or less spice.
  • Serve with steamed rice or vegetables.
  • Marinate longer for deeper flavor.
